Biography - A Short Wiki
She danced with Yul Brynner in the classic 1956 film, The King and I. She was nominated for an Academy Award for her role in The Sundowners.
She was married to Anthony Bartley from 1945 to 1959. She and Anthony had two daughters together.
How did Deborah Kerr die?
Deborah Kerr's death was caused by parkinson's disease.
